Review is for the HAPPYHOUR only! A friend tipped me off on a secret two years ago that I’m sharing with you today: Flemming’s offers a 5 — 6 — 7 happy hour in the bar area. Five cocktails, five wines and five appetizers for $ 6 until 7pm. And they do mean bar area, no dining room no patio. There are five booths in this area so you either need to get there at 5pm or come at 6pm when the early crowd turns over. A small half wall separates you from the $ 50 steak high rollers. We sat at a bistro table in front of the wine cellar, this is a bit of a high traffic area so it’s not preferred. We got there at 5:30 and it was the last table left. The drinks are actually $ 6.90, which I think is a bit deceiving but hey, they’ve got to make their money somewhere. Sodas are $ 3.50 each. Our food selections were baked Brie, tenderloin carpaccio, prime burger and salt & pepper shrimp; All were delicious, and we could have done with only three.
